GIVING RUSSIANS SOME CONCERN

(Received June 23, 8.10 a.m.) PETROGRAD, June 22. Some Russian newspapers are uneasy at the possibility of Sweden's declaring war. (Received June 23, 12.30 p.m.) STOCKHOLM, June 22. The Government have prohibited the exportation of waste cotton and various potassium salts. '
